As a media scientist, I teach at several international universities. As a complexity researcher, I mainly represent the constructivist approach, focusing on human-centered concepts and curious about the discrepancy between the actuality of technology and human potential, conducting research in the fields of cybernetic epistemology, systemic anthropology and pursue other interests in various disciplines.
My educational activity is limited to lectures at selected universities around the world.
I am the author of scientific books in the fields of constructivist philosophy, conceptual lexicology, mediality research, strategic orientation as well as epistemological, ethical, educational and economic aspects of artificial intelligence. Among them are several books aimed at the general reader, the most actual ones are published in German: AI-Thinking (2019), Infosomatic Turn (2021), The Way of Sapiocracy (2023).
I am also engaged in curatorial experiments in the field of conceptual and social arts.
I believe, that a polymathic thinker can demonstrate sound interdisciplinary education, multiple talents, personal qualities, and numerous achievements. But none of it is of relevance if humanity values are not the first priority in his thinking and acting.
Some thinkers I find inspiring: Immanuel Kant, Giovanny Vico, Martin Buber, Wladimir Wernadski, Mikhail Bakhtin, Humberto Maturana, Heinz von Foerster and Ernst von Glasersfeld.

My Almae Matres
A selection of academic institutions in which I have matriculated and completed courses such as degree programs or gained study experience. My subjects were sub-disciplines of human medicine, comparative linguistics, literary studies, publicistic, communication and media sciences, political sciences and others. Besonders faszinierten mich systemisch-kybernetische methoden und mindsets.
At Moscow's Lomonossow State University I had the honor of witnessing the most overwhelming examples of charismatic lecturers who - inspired by their subject and inspiring by their personality - were fruitful for my intellectual search for identity. Later at German universities I was allowed to experience the combative representatives of highly efficient ways of thinking that sharpened my self-discipline through strict and often negating instructions. And American and international researchers have actively and selflessly supported me as potential-conscious friends despite the physical distance and helped shape my current self-esteem as a polymath... All in one, I owe my educational background to a non-linear and contradicting educational path with different teachers and competing educational ideals.
